Avatar billede Slettet bruger
10. januar 2007 - 11:08 Der er 3 kommentarer og
1 løsning

ipv6 og indy server

Hej

Jeg er ved at lave en IDENT server med idIdentServer. Ved ipv4 virker det hele perfekt, men ikke når der bruges ipv6 så _lytter_ den kun på ipv6-adressen og porten.

Nogen der ved hvad jeg evt. har gjort galt?
Avatar billede hrc Mester
10. januar 2007 - 22:40 #1
Tillad mig at være lidt sarkastisk: Med den beskrivelse ved alle helt sikkert hvordan din kode er skruet sammen og hvad der er galt med den ...

Vi er jo en blandet flok som ikke nødvendigvis ved hvad du skal bruge den en IdentServer til. Jeg har selv lige læst lidt om protokollen, men har man lidt kode at teste med, så er der pludselig n antal debuggere på din kode.

Dertil mangler vi: Indy og Delphi versioner?, lidt kodeeksempler, evt. en reference til noget vi kan bruge til at søge yderligere oplysninger med. En adresse vi kan teste mod?
Avatar billede Slettet bruger
12. januar 2007 - 19:52 #2
Hej

Nu er Ident-komponentet meget simpelt. Man skal bare indtaste hvad serveren skal svare samt IP og port og derefter starte den og så skulle det bare virke.

Da jeg ikke har IPv6 selv, kan jeg ikke lave en server så I kan teste den..

Min Delphi version er 7 og Indy version 10.
Avatar billede Slettet bruger
12. januar 2007 - 20:01 #3
Men jeg kan da sagtens give jer noget kode.. Selve min applikation er bare en menu, der ligger i tray.

Sådan svarer den:

IdentServ.ReplyIdent(AContext, AServerPort, AClientPort, sOsreply, sAuthreply);

Og så loader den nogle settings

if ini.ReadBool('ident','ipv6-select',true) then begin
    IdentServ.Bindings.items[0].IPVersion := Id_Ipv4;
else
    IdentServ.Bindings.items[0].IPVersion := Id_IPv6;

IdentServ.Bindings.Items[0].IP := ini.ReadString('WinIdent','IP','Error');
Avatar billede Slettet bruger
13. august 2007 - 17:57 #4
Der er som sædvanlig åbenbart ingen der kan hjælpe.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ester